As Syria’s notorious prisons empty, families search for the missing
Tens of thousands of Syrians disappeared into Assad’s network of brutal prisons. After his downfall, families are finally hoping for news of their loved ones.
There was no place more feared in Assad’s Syria than Sednaya Military Prison. By Sunday, the guards had fled, its doors were flung open and this fortress of terrified silence was alive with the sounds of parents and children calling out for their missing. www.washingtonpost.com/world/2024/1...
